About this school
Iaeger Elementary School is
a rural public school
in Iaeger, West Virginia that is part of Mcdowell Co School District.
It serves 189 students
in grades Pre-K - 5 with a student/teacher ratio of 8.6:1.
Its teachers have had 10 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
